I live in Ashland near Central Park. I replaced my outside antenna with next larger size and ran new rg-62 coax..50ft run from the antenna to the TV..I also replaced the matching transformer on the antenna..When I rescanned the channels...I got all the locals and WPBO in Portsmouth... except for WCHS and WPBY.
The signal strenght on WVAH was 100%..according the FCC website they're both on the same tower...
I know WCHS is Channel 41 and WVAH 19 but the data shows Ashland well within the 41db contour...Both are showing 475 kw erp...
Why would the station not show up in the scan..
Why can't I pickup WCHS TV with an outside antenna?
